Exchange individual mail restore from tape

HI,   Can any one share how to restore individual mail from exchange backup? Backup is taken on a tape Exchange 2010 DAG (Windows 2008 R2) environment Netbackup 7.1 on Solaris Master Server. ...

    Quick summary for you ....

    1. If your DAG Exchange Policy has the check box to collect Granular Information and the backup if going to disk then the ability to restore individual message from you Information Store backups willo exist.

    2. If on your Master Servers Host Properties General section you have enabled the GRT Duplicaiton to tape option then the GRT catalog will be added to tape when it is duplicated (without this you will not be able to restore individual messages from a tape copy)

    3. If the disk copy has expired you need to duplicate the tape copy back to disk first (and set it as the primary copy I believe) - once it has been duplicated back to disk you can then perform individual message restores (as per Zahibs instructions)

    If you have issues or do not see the mailboxes then dependant on your version you may need to install an EEB to fix a timeout issue.

    Also keep you Media Server and Exchange Clients at the same NetBackup Version and Patch level

    MAPI or BrickLevel Mailbox backups can be performed directly to tape but only for Exchange 2007 or earlier. As you are on Exchange 2010 you can only use GRT so backups must go to disk for it to be possible. Otherwise you will need to restore the IS to a RSG and extract the mail from that.
